Parliament dissolved ahead of election

The Scottish Parliament is now dissolved ahead of the election on Thursday 7 May 2026.

During dissolution, there are no MSPs and no parliamentary business can take place.

Standards, Procedures and Public Appointments Committee

Thursday 22 May 2025 9:00 AM

LIVE

Details

1. Decision on taking business in private: The Committee will decide whether to take items 3 and 4 in private. 2. Scottish Parliament (Recall and Removal of Members) Bill: The Committee will take evidence on the Bill at Stage 1 from— Dr Ben Stanford, Senior Lecturer in Law, Liverpool John Moores University; Professor Alistair Clark, Professor of Political Science, Newcastle University; Dr Nick McKerrell, Senior Lecturer in Law, Glasgow Caledonian University; and then from— Annabel Mullin, Director of Communications, Elect Her; Juliet Swann, Nations and Regions Programme Manager, Transparency International UK; Willie Sullivan, Director, Electoral Reform Society. 3. Evidence Session: The Committee will consider the evidence it heard earlier under agenda item 2. 4. Annual report: The Committee will consider a draft annual report for the parliamentary year from 13 May 2024 to 12 May 2025.
